参与了一个电商平台的开发项目,我在其中担任后端开发工程师。我们使用 Go 语言构建了一个高并发的商品处理系统,订单处理系统,搜索处理系统等多个中台系统及微服务。主要技术栈包括PHP、 Go、Redis、mysql、mongo、es 以及 Docker。在项目中,我负责设计和实现商品管理,营销系统、前端api,搜索系统等模块,包括商品创建、优惠券创建、搜索服务、支付处理和状态更新。我遇到的主要挑战是前端api如何在高并发情况下保证数据的一致性和系统的稳定性,为此引入了前后端解藕的方式,并使用了分布式锁来避免数据冲突。
点击空白处退出提示
评论